The Bassani Road Rage 2-into-1 for '17-'23 M8 baggers was developed with Chris Rivas specifically for motors already making 120 horsepower or more.
Most exhaust systems are designed for a stock engine and then sold to everyone. This one went the other direction. Bassani built it with performance specialist Chris Rivas around big motor M8 builds, which means the header sizing assumes airflow a stock 107 will never produce. On a built motor that is exactly right. On a stock bike it is more pipe than the engine can use.
How the Road Rage System Builds Power
Equal length stepped headpipes are the core of it, moving from 1-3/4" into 2" and then 2-1/8". Each step keeps exhaust velocity climbing rather than letting the pulse stall, which is what produces scavenging across the whole rev range instead of one narrow band. The 4" muffler body carries a removable spiral core louvered baffle, so the note can be changed without changing the system. Construction is hand TIG welded stainless steel.
Road Rage 2-into-1 Specifications
- Fits '17-'23 Touring: FLHT, FLHX, FLHR, FLTRX, FLTRU, FLTRK, excluding '23 FLHXSE and FLTRXSE
- Equal length stepped headpipes: 1-3/4" into 2" into 2-1/8"
- 4" muffler body with removable spiral core louvered baffle
- Hand TIG welded stainless steel construction
- Full coverage heat shields included
- 18mm O2 ports with 12mm adapters included
- Mounting hardware included
- Finishes: chrome or black
- Made in the USA
Who This Road Rage System Is For
Bassani developed and tested this system for large displacement, high performance Milwaukee-Eight builds. If your motor is stock, a system sized for a stock engine will serve you better.
